WebThe inner core’s surface seems to be rough and mushy at places, and its interior deformed by internal stresses. It might contain heterogeneity at various scales, and host another smaller shell more elusive to our seismological probes. Despite its small volume (less than 1% of the Earth's volume), the Earth's inner core contains about 10% of ... Web8 de abr. de 2024 · Inner core quick facts Radius: 759 miles (1,221 km) Temperature: About 9,392 degrees Fahrenheit (5,200 degrees C) Pressure: Nearly 3.6 million atmospheric pressure (atm) State: Solid...
